Products

1619 of 19488 products

$15.85 $22.98

In stock

$17.26 $25.03

In stock

$12.24 $15.50

In stock

$25.28 $34.41

In stock

$155.52 $220.77

In stock

$48.42 $67.96

In stock

$21.05 $27.37

In stock

$17.88 $22.78

In stock

$15.69 $19.60

In stock

$20.27 $29.39

In stock

Shopping cart

Your cart is empty.

Return to shop
close